Spescom gets R10m contract

ADSL South Africa (Broadband South Africa), 24 June 2007

Spescom Telecommunications managed to secure a R10m Neotel contract.
 
‘Spescom Telecommunications has secured a three-year contract to supply and service next-generation synchronous digital hierarchy (NGSDH) transmission equipment to second national operator, Neotel’ (Spescom grabs R10m Neotel contract, Kimberley Guest, ITWEB, 20 June 2007).
 
In other words, Spescom will supply and service NGSDH transmission equipment to Neotel over the next three years.
 
Why do Neotel need NGSDH transmission equipment?
 
“The NGSDH equipment will connect to the Infraco core transmission network and to the metropolitan transmission network. This in turn will connect to corporate customers” (Spescom grabs R10m Neotel contract, Kimberley Guest, ITWEB, 20 June 2007).
 
In other words, Neotel needs NGSDH equipment in order to supply a large range of services.
 
When will Spescom start to install the NGSDH equipment?
 
Spescom already started…
 
‘Under pressure from Neotel to fast-track implementation, Spescom has already installed the first batch of the contract in Cape Town’ (Spescom grabs R10m Neotel contract, Kimberley Guest, ITWEB, 20 June 2007).
 
In other words, Spescom already started because Neotel is pushing for fast implementation.
